Spain come onto the podium to receive their medals as winners of the World Cup.
Captain Rodri lifts the trophy to the cheers of tens of thousands of Spanish fans in the stadium and millions watching on screens around the world.
They are the first team to hold the men’s and women’s world cup titles at the same time. They are also the men’s European Champions.
Argentina receive the medals no one wants, for second place.
Messi sheds tears with the medal around his neck.
Spain’s 19-year-old centre back Pau Cubarsi receives the young player of the tournament award. And Simon wins the Golden Glove award for best keeper. Spain conceded just one goal in eight games.
Spain captain Rodri is player of the tournament.
The Golden Boot was won by France’s Kylian Mbappe who scored ten goals. Messi was second with eight, followed by Norway’s Erling Haaland and England’s Jude Bellingham, both with seven.

Spain are World Champions!
They win 1-0 against ten man Argentina.

The final was one-sided but settled by just the single goal for Ferran Torres in the 106th minute.
Argentina and Lionel Messi miss the chance to win back to back World Cups, but the reality is they were never in it.
The final shot count was 20-2 in Spain’s favour.
The Argentina bench and players still find plenty to argue about on the pitch after the final whistle, including Paredes pushing a Spain player to the floor.
